I have a HUE led stripe using deCONZ intergration. THat turn on by itself. No automation or scene that should trigger it to turn on. On the device logbook its only "led turn on" How to faultfind/troubleshoot?

primal epoch
#

If the logbook doesn't say the source, then HA doesn't know. Do you have a remote paired to it? Or maybe something is turning it on directly instead of going through HA.

Hey! Do you have any kind of remote/switch (e.g., philips hue dimmer)?.

If you do, it might have decided, that LED strip is a router for it, and using it also turns on the light strip.
Same issue as described here for me
https://discord.com/channels/330944238910963714/1300551263745740811

To check what turned it on, check the logs on what happened right before/after it got turned on.
If you have a lamp (Or anything really) that turns on, and at the same time the LED strip turned on, then you will have found the culprit
